Introducing Graeme Bell, Head of Design

Brought up on a remote hill farm, Graeme’s capability to recognise and overcome challenges, is unquestionable.  Whilst continuing to work on a farm, he went on to successfully complete an HND in Civil Engineering.  Following this he achieved a BSc HONS in Civil Engineering, demonstrating a consistent determination and commitment which defines his approach.

Beginning his career with Blyth and Blyth as a Structural & Civil Engineer, which included three years a resident Engineer, Graeme moved into design management with Sir Robert McAlpine followed by Kier.

Today, this design experience is paramount to the contribution Graeme makes to LDC.  In overseeing all project pre-construction and throughout the design stages, he effectively supports every project at all construction stages through to handover stages to ensure that the quality of design feeds throughout.

Graeme said, “From the day I joined Linear I’ve felt both welcomed and supported, which reflects the positive culture of the business. I’ve found the overall ethos of collaboration and drive of the whole team a real strength and defining success factor. Everyone is committed to the same goal and are focused on doing the best job to build the company – collectively this is hugely motivating and makes for a great working environment and culture.”

Away from work, Graeme enjoys watching rugby, as well as attempting to improve his golf and fishing skills.
